powershell

パッチ後X日以内に再起動しない場合は、サーバーを強制的に再起動します(Azureホスティング)
powershell

パッチ後X日以内に再起動しない場合は、サーバーを強制的に再起動します(Azureホスティング)

私はAzure環境で複数のRHEL 8サーバーをホストしています。 Red Hat Satellite VMを使用してサーバーにパッチを適用し、パッチの完了後に所有者に再起動を要求します。 POCに再起動する必要があることを知らせ、システムパッチの後にX日以内に再起動しなかった場合は、サーバーを強制的に再起動するソリューションを実装したいと思います。他の人がこれを行ったこと、Azureプラットフォーム(PowerShell)でこの自動化を実行したこと、またはAAP(Ansible Automation Platform)などを使用したことを確認したかったです...

Admin

Ubuntu / Orange Pi5端末を介してChromium(キオスクモード)で開いたタブを検索する - Powershell
powershell

Ubuntu / Orange Pi5端末を介してChromium(キオスクモード)で開いたタブを検索する - Powershell

最近、一部のデジタルディスプレイを管理および更新するためにPowerShellスクリプトの一部を開発中に問題が発生しました。以下の進行中の作業を参照してください(まだ完了していません)。 私は、端末や他の手段(自動テキストファイルまたはコマンドを介して)を介してアクティブまたは現在開いているChromiumタブを出力できるように努めています。私が達成したいアイデアは、現在のタブを開く必要があるタブに該当する場合は、強制リフレッシュ(Chromiumを閉じて開く)をスキップすることです。 BroTabを試してみましたが、まったく機能しませんでした。 Ubunt...

Admin

Linux(Ubuntu)でPowershellを介してSystem.Windows.Formsにアクセスする方法
powershell

Linux(Ubuntu)でPowershellを介してSystem.Windows.Formsにアクセスする方法

Powershellを使用して(Virtual Boxを介して)UbuntuでGUIを開発していますが、System.Windows.Formsを使用することはできません。 Mono-develをインストールしましたが、 私は検索しました適切なファイル検索 System.Windows.Forms.dll12の異なるバージョンを検索し、 DLLバージョン4.8をスクリプトディレクトリにコピーしました。 私はコマンドを実行します型-AssemblyName System.Windows.Forms を追加 バージョン 4.8 は次のように述べています。 A...

Admin

GCPインスタンスからローカルコンピュータにファイルをコピーしようとしていますが、powershellで「権限が拒否されました:(公開キー)」と表示されます。
powershell

GCPインスタンスからローカルコンピュータにファイルをコピーしようとしていますが、powershellで「権限が拒否されました:(公開キー)」と表示されます。

GCPインスタンスを作成し、kali linuxで秘密鍵と公開鍵を生成しました。 Kaliマシンを介してインスタンスにアクセスできるように、GCPのメタデータにキーを保存しました。その後、このGCPインスタンスのファイルをローカルコンピュータにコピーする必要があるため、powershellコマンドを使用します。 scp -i C:\Users\mymachine\OneDrive\Desktop\ myprivatekey GCPUser@GCP_IP:/home/GCPUser/lastname.txt c:\Users\mymachine ですが、公開鍵...

Admin

yt-dlp + mpvチェーンメディア再生
powershell

yt-dlp + mpvチェーンメディア再生

私はいつも再生を実行するyt-dlp前にオーディオファイルをダウンロードしました。mpv 私は次のコマンドを排他的に使用しています。 yt-dlp -f ba "ytsearch:major artist cool music" mpv [Title of the audio file downloaded].webm 今私を悩ませているのは、ダウンロードが完了した後にmpvコマンドを待って後続のアクションを取るのではなく、2つを接続するスーパーコマンドがあるということです。 ファイルのダウンロードのボトルネックは理解でき、検索条件はYouTubeのアル...

Admin

evinceを使用してリモートSSHを介してアクセスされたPDFを開く方法は?
powershell

evinceを使用してリモートSSHを介してアクセスされたPDFを開く方法は?

この質問は大きな誤解に起因する可能性が高いです。しかし、私がやろうとしていたこととやってきたことを説明します。これがLinux / Unixの問題であるかどうかはわかりません。 私の目標は、ssh -Xを使用してアクセスするリモートシステムでPDFを表示することです。文脈上、私はWindows 11 Powershellでこれを行っています。 (編集)これは、Windows 11 Powershellを使用するローカルノートブックにあります。このモニタは私のローカルノートブックにあり、PDFはLinuxを使用しているリモートコンピュータにあることを望みます。...

Admin

(Gentoo) LinuxのPowerShellでデフォルトで一般的に使用されるユーティリティの色を有効にする方法は?
powershell

(Gentoo) LinuxのPowerShellでデフォルトで一般的に使用されるユーティリティの色を有効にする方法は?

現在Gentoo Linuxを実行しており、PowerShellがインストールされています(アプリケーションシェル/pwsh-bin)私は反対者だからです。 ところで、特定のコマンドを実行すると、デフォルトでは色が得られません。または、ls実行grep中または通常のシェル(bashなど)でデフォルトでカラー出力が表示されます。 PowerShellの実行または実行時に色を取得するには、これら2つのコマンドを使用するか手動で呼び出す必要があります。つまり、このコマンドはPowerShellでデフォルトで色を持ちます(Energyは機能しませんが、これは別の問題...

Admin

実行可能なshebangスクリプトには常にLF行末が必要ですか?
powershell

実行可能なshebangスクリプトには常にLF行末が必要ですか?

Stack Overflowにコメントを残してください。PowerShell Coreは、Linux環境でCRLF行末のあるps1ファイルを処理できますか?Shebangを使用する実行可能ファイルは、引用に応じてLF行末のみを使用する必要があると主張します。オライリーの本。ここで逸話的な証拠shebangラインはcr-lfとは機能しませんこれを証明するようです。 しかし、これは正式な*nix要件ですか、それとも1つのプラットフォームでの動作ですか?どこかに文書化されていますか?間違いなく周りに方法がありません(例:#行の末尾に追加を追加するなど)。 つまり、...

Admin

複数のファイルの中間名を一度に変更するには?
powershell

複数のファイルの中間名を一度に変更するには?

たとえば、190個のファイルがあり、L001途中で追加したいと思います。より良い場合は、cmdコマンドまたはPowerShellを使用してこれをどのように実行できますか?また、一部の数字は2桁、一部の数字は1桁です。 PP-SD01_S1_R1.fastq.gz PP-SD05_S1_R2.fastq.gz PP-SD09_S20_R1.fastq.gz PP-SD025_S20_R2.fastq.gz PP-SD039_S22_R1.fastq.gz PP-SD039_S22_R2.fastq.gz ... L001との間にそれぞれ追加したいと思いま...

Admin

"find"コマンドが配列に似た要素を返さない場合、この問題を解決する方法
powershell

"find"コマンドが配列に似た要素を返さない場合、この問題を解決する方法

Powershellでは、次のことを行うことに慣れています。 > $python_files = get-childitem *.py > echo $python_files[0] get-childitem2番目のコマンドを使用すると、配列に似たオブジェクトが返されるため、最初のファイルを抽出できます。 Bashでは、次の内容がほぼ同じであることがわかります。 > test=$(find . -iname '*.py') ところで、最初の項目を取得できなかったので、文字列のようなオブジェクトが返されるとecho $test[0]思い...

Admin

コマンドラインから直接プログラムを実行するための選択メニューのエコオプション
powershell

コマンドラインから直接プログラムを実行するための選択メニューのエコオプション

選択して特定のプログラムを実行するとき これを行う 太陽 別のことをする 最終サブ選択入力ウェブサイト:資格情報入力: 次のことをしたい echo {choice} | echo {choice2} | echo {choice3} | program しかし、これはうまくいきません。選択メニューをバイパスし、コマンドラインから直接Commandoを実行する他の方法はありますか?結局、PowerShell / CMDとBashも使用しますか? 更新:私が望むものが何であるかを理解していない人のために、次の例を説明します。 example.shを実行すると...

Admin